Saturday is for lovers

We started the morning off by having brunch at Ruth's Diner. oooooh my gaaaaash this place is dreamy. In the mountains, incredible food, great atmosphere. A must go if you are in Salt Lake.



Then in was Steiner's Pool for the afternoon. We couldn't resist. It was 100 degreez. Blazin!



And in the evening we went to Julie and Julia. It was an excellent movie. I really really loved it. I already have a love for cooking but this move made me all sorts of excited. Meryl Streep is so good! One hate though...the way the Amy Adams(Julie) husband ate. It just kinda bugged. I just didn't like that he stuffed is face. Have you seen it yet? Thoughts?
